Hi all,
Today my battery light started to stay illuminated much longer than usual after startup. Previously it went out after 4-5 seconds of the engine running, but now stays on for a 1min or more. (86 Isuzu County)
Is my alternator on its way out? The battery is 2 years old.

Could be the brushes are on the way out. How long since you changed them? What alternator is it? Usually they flicker a bit when they start to fail, and sometimes revving a little makes it go out as they make contact with the commutator.

This is also a symptom of a loose fan belt, so that is the first thing I would check!

Definitely need to upgrade to a bigger one if you have aircon. I don't how to paste the link, but there are aftermarket ones on ebay at the moment for $116 + $127 freight from the US. They are 12V- 70A internal regulator, which is what mine is and I run AC plus spotties and a lot of electrics and this handles it fine. The item number is 350426080482. Will fit straight in where the Nippondenso is on the 4BD1.

It should have a 3 pin socket and a B (+)terminal. Not sure what yours has as I think yours will have an external regulator. However they will interchange easily. If you don't have a wiring diagram you may need an auto leccie to wire it for you or maybe someone on here can help with the wiring.
